 --COURSE CONTENT
1. Week  Using Mac-Lab
2. Week  Basics of computer aided design
3. Week  Basics of computer aided design
4. Week  Basics of computer aided design
5. Week  Vector base and bitmap, computer graphics
6. Week  Vector base and bitmap, computer graphics
7. Week  Selection tools at Photoshop
8. Week  Mid term
9. Week  painting tools at Photoshop
10. Week  Defining brush and patters on photoshop.
11. Week  Drawing tools at Photoshop
12. Week  Drawing tools at Photoshop
13. Week  Typography tools at Photoshop
14. Week  project definition
15. Week  project critiques
16. Week  final exam
